O2 Arena

Like an alien ship that’s plonked itself on the banks of the Thames, the striking form of the O2 is unique. A giant marquee, it’s seen Coldplay, Pink Floyd, Madonna and many others take to the stage, while the IMAX’s giant cinema screen roars over audiences. Braver visitors can don a harness and scale the dome’s heights – the views over East London are well worth the climb.

We did the O2 climb over the dome it was amazing the story...

We did the O2 climb over the dome it was amazing the story about the Arena is interesting it has 12 poles to hold it up for each month of the year, it has 365 metres for every day of the year & it's 52 metres high for weeks in the year. When you climb over it than you have walked about the Star's that performed in it... Just one of our highlights while visiting England..
